1. University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ill – Kenan-Flagler Business School

  • Program: MBA@UNC
  • Accreditation: AACSB
  • Duration: 24 months (flexible options available)
  • Tuition: Approx. $125,589
  • Key Highlights:
    • Live online classes
    • Customizable curriculum with 5 concentrations
    • Global immersions (optional in-person experiences)
    • Strong alumni network and global employer reputation

2. Carnegie Mellon University – Tepper School of Business

  • Program: Online Hybrid MBA
  • Accreditation: AACSB
  • Duration: 32 months
  • Tuition: Approx. $141,320
  • Key Highlights:
    • Blended model with on-campus Access Weekends (six per year)
    • STEM-designated MBA program
    • Strong focus on analytics and leadership
    • Career services tailored for international students

3. Indiana University – Kelley School of Business

  • Program: Kelley Direct Online MBA
  • Accreditation: AACSB
  • Duration: 2–4 years (flexible)
  • Tuition: Approx. $88,000
  • Key Highlights:
    • Customizable concentrations (marketing, finance, entrepreneurship, etc.)
    • Optional in-person Kelley Connect Weeks
    • Extensive global network of over 120,000 alumni
    • High value for cost with competitive ROI

4. University of Florida – Warrington College of Business

  • Program: UF Online MBA
  • Accreditation: AACSB
  • Duration: 16 to 24 months
  • Tuition: Approx. $59,807
  • Key Highlights:
    • No GMAT required for qualified applicants
    • Flexible scheduling for working professionals
    • Strong focus on leadership and innovation
    • Top-tier faculty with global business experience

5. University of Massachusetts Amherst – Isenberg School of Management

  • Program: Online MBA
  • Accreditation: AACSB
  • Duration: 2–5 years
  • Tuition: Approx. $39,750
  • Key Highlights:
    • Affordable and flexible program
    • Six specializations, including Finance and Healthcare Administration
    • Online student support services for international learners
    • High employer satisfaction and ROI

Additional Great Online MBA Options for International Students

Arizona State University – W. P. Carey School of Business

  • Strong online platform with international focus
  • Duration: 21 months
  • Tuition: $61,000

Northeastern University – D’Amore-McKim School of Business

  • Global business emphasis and international residencies
  • Tuition: $54,000

University of Southern California – Marshall School of Business

  • Renowned faculty and robust alumni network
  • Duration: 21 months
  • Tuition: $115,000

George Washington University – School of Business

  • Strong reputation in international business and government relations
  • Duration: 2–3 years
  • Tuition: $103,635

Admission Requirements for International Students

Most online MBA programs in the USA have similar basic requ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ent
  • GMAT/GRE (waived in many cases)
  • English proficiency (TOEFL/IELTS)
  • Work experience (2–5 years preferred)
  • Statement of purpose
  • Letters of recommendation
  • Updated resume
